Franco Rollo is a scholar working on Plant Science, Genetics and Molecular Biology. According to data from OpenAlex, Franco Rollo has authored 47 papers receiving a total of 1.0k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 17 papers in Plant Science, 16 papers in Genetics and 14 papers in Molecular Biology. Recurrent topics in Franco Rollo’s work include Paleopathology and ancient diseases (11 papers), Forensic and Genetic Research (9 papers) and Archaeology and ancient environmental studies (8 papers). Franco Rollo is often cited by papers focused on Paleopathology and ancient diseases (11 papers), Forensic and Genetic Research (9 papers) and Archaeology and ancient environmental studies (8 papers). Franco Rollo collaborates with scholars based in Italy, United Kingdom and United States. Franco Rollo's co-authors include Isolina Marota, Massimo Ubaldi, Stefania Luciani, Luca Ermini, Augusto Amici, Adriana Canapa, Rino Cella, Roberto Salvi, F. Sala and Erik Nielsen and has published in prestigious journals such as Proceedings of the National Academy of Sciences, Nucleic Acids Research and PLoS ONE.
